Mediterranean Beef Kofta
Recipe and Photo Courtesy of BeefItsWhatsForDinner.com
Makes
4 servings
Prep Time
10 - 20 minutes
Cook Time
10 - 20 minutes

Ingredients:
1 pound Ground Beef (93% lean or leaner)
1/2 cup minced onions
1 tablespoon olive oil
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on allspice
1/4 teaspoon dried mint leaves
Serving Suggestions:
Serve Koftas on warmed pita bread with rice, hummus and prepared Tzatziki sauce as desired
Directions:
Combine ground beef, onion, oil, salt, coriander, cumin, cinnamon, allspice and mint leaves in a large bowl, mixing lightly but thoroughly.
Cook's Tip: Kofta is a meatball or meatloaf consisting of minced or ground meat mixed with spices and/or onions.
Beef mixture can be prepared in a food processor. Add onion to food processor and pulse until onion is minced. Add beef, oil, salt and spices.; blend until well mixed and mixture forms a ball.
Shape quarter of beef mixture around 8-inch bamboo skewers leaving approximately 1 to 2 inches at bottom of skewer.
Make small indentations in beef mixture with fingers approximately 1 inch apart along the kofta. Repeat with remaining beef mixture and 3 skewers.
Refrigerate beef at least 10 minutes.
Preheat grill to medium.
Cook's Tip: When grilling koftas, do not turn them until you can do so without koftas breaking apart.
Place koftas in center of cooking grid; grill, uncovered, 12 to 14 minutes or until instant-read thermometer inserted horizontally into thickest part of koftas registers 160°F, turning occasionally.
Cook's Tip: Cooking times are for fresh or thoroughly thawed Ground Beef. Ground Beef should be cooked to an internal temperature of 160ºF. Color is not a reliable indicator of Ground Beef doneness.
Remove and serve Koftas on warmed pita bread with rice, hummus and prepared Tzatziki sauce as desired
